## Further reading

The orders table in Merrowtide uses soft deletes: rows get a deleted_at timestamp instead of being removed, so refunds and audits can still reference them. All application queries must go through the scoped repository layer, which filters deleted rows automatically — raw SQL is where new folks usually trip up. A nightly purge job hard-deletes rows past the retention window. The full design rationale and purge schedule are documented on the page below.

runbook for tagug-hafog: https://jira.lumiclabs.internal/projects/pages/pages/9773c0d8

Subject: Handover — Logreel CLI releases

Hi, welcome aboard. You're taking over releases for Logreel, our internal log-tailing CLI. Builds run nightly; tag a release Fridays, verify the checksum manifest, and publish to the internal registry. Docs live in the team wiki under Tooling. To publish, you'll need the deploy key below.

deploy key for kagup-bawig: bky9_ZMq28eTw9

// MAINTAINER NOTES: Payroll export format change (Veldstra format v3)
//
// As of the Orlick payroll migration, exports must use semicolon-delimited
// rows with fixed-width employee codes, not the old comma format. The
// downstream Harfield importer silently truncates rows that exceed the
// legacy width, so do not widen fields without updating both sides in the
// same release. The relevant constants are defined immediately below.

tuning constants:
THRESHOLDS = {
    "kelix": 280,
    "druvan": 756,
    "oliael": 399,
}

# Build Provenance: Incremental Rebuilds on Mosswire

Quick primer: Mosswire only rebuilds pages whose content hash changed, so "why didn't my page update?" usually means the source hash matched. Every incremental run writes a provenance record — which inputs, which template version, which cache entries it reused. If output looks stale, don't nuke the cache first; check the provenance log. Each record is keyed by the token that appears below.

build token for fafof-tageg: htk21_f30a3062ec5a0972b3bbf